3D Printing in Oral Surgery
To improve the field of dental surgery, you can check out the subtopic of 3D printing in dental surgery. This ingenious technology has the potential to transform the means dental doctors run and treat clients. Below are four essential ways in which 3D printing is forming the field:
- ** Personalized Surgical Guides **: 3D printing allows for the creation of highly accurate and patient-specific medical overviews, improving the accuracy and effectiveness of treatments.
- ** Implant Prosthetics **: With 3D printing, oral doctors can develop customized dental implant prosthetics that completely fit an individual's unique makeup, causing far better results and client satisfaction.
- ** Bone Grafting **: 3D printing allows the production of patient-specific bone grafts, reducing the demand for traditional implanting techniques and enhancing recovery and healing time.
- ** Education and learning and Training **: 3D printing can be used to create realistic surgical models for instructional functions, allowing oral specialists to exercise complex treatments before performing them on patients.
With its prospective to boost precision, modification, and training, 3D printing is an interesting advancement in the field of dental surgery.
